The Cardo PACKTALK PRO is a premium motorcycle helmet communication system sold here as a dual pack. Key hardware and software highlights in the supplied facts include a built-in crash detection chip, 45mm JBL speakers, IP67-rated design, an Air Mount magnetic mounting system and 2nd-generation DMC with support for up to 15 group members.

This unit is aimed at riders who want high-quality audio, easy multi-rider connections and an additional layer of safety via integrated crash detection. The magnetic Air Mount and Auto On/Off features speak to convenient everyday use on and off the bike.

The main trade-off visible from the supplied information is cost: the current listed price is $827.96. The PACKTALK PRO packs advanced features, but the supplied facts do not include battery life, warranty details or helmet-compatibility specifics — important items to confirm before buying.

Design & Build Quality

The supplied facts highlight an all-black-matte exterior and an IP67 design. IP67 indicates a robust resistance to dust and temporary immersion, which is a practical advantage for riders who use the unit in varied weather. The Air Mount patented magnetic system suggests a secure, user-friendly attachment method rather than a multi-piece clamp setup.

Performance

Audio performance is a clear focus: the PACKTALK PRO ships with 45mm JBL speakers, which the manufacturer positions as high-quality drivers. The 2nd-generation DMC system supports group connections and auto-healing, which should help maintain connections on the move.
